House leveling can be a significant investment, with costs varying widely depending on several factors. The scale of the project, the severity of the foundation issues, and your geographic location all play a role in determining the final price tag.
On average, you can expect spending anywhere from several thousand dollars for a small project, while larger and more complex scenarios can easily run into tens of thousands of dollars. It's always best to contact multiple contractors to get accurate bids for your specific needs.
Here are some factors that can influence the overall cost:
- Kind of foundation
- Soil conditions
- Site accessibility

When Does House Leveling Make Sense?
Deciding whether level your house can be a tough call. It's a significant investment, and you want to make sure it's the right decision. Before you leap into this project, there are several important elements to consider. First and foremost, assess the extent of your foundation issues. A minor settling might be manageable with other repairs, while a more significant issue likely professional intervention.
Next, think about the age of your house. Older homes are more prone to foundation problems due to shifting. The type of soil beneath your house also plays a role. Clay soil, particularly, can expand and contract with changes in humidity, causing shifting and cracks.
Finally, consider the expenses of leveling versus other alternatives. Get estimates from reputable contractors to compare costs. Factor in the disruption of construction and probable financial impacts for renovations that might be needed as a result. By carefully considering these elements, you can make an informed choice about whether house leveling is the right move for your situation.
Signs Your House Needs Leveling & How To Fix It
A leaning foundation can be a serious problem for homeowners. While it might seem like just an aesthetic issue at first, unevenness suggests structural problems that could lead to costly damage down the road. Here are some common signs your house needs leveling:
* Doors and windows that stick or latch improperly.
* Uneven floors that appear tipped.
* Cracks in walls, ceilings, or foundations that are new or widening.
* Gaps appearing between walls and ceilings.
Repairing foundation issues requires a professional touch. Experienced contractors can use solutions like piering and underpinning to stabilize the structure and bring your house back to level. It's crucial to act quickly if you notice any of these signs, as early intervention can prevent further damage and save you time.

Understanding House Foundation Issues and Repair Options
A sound house foundation is crucial for the overall integrity of your home. Over time, foundations can develop various problems, ranging from minor cracks to more significant structural problems. Recognizing the signs of foundation issues early on is vital for timely solutions and preventing further damage.
Common causes of foundation problems include earth movement, water ingress, improper drainage, and the expansion of building materials. Based on the severity and type of the issue, there are a range of house leveling services repair options available.
- Foundation: This involves stabilizing the foundation by adding columns beneath the existing structure.
- Crack: Patching cracks in the foundation with specialized sealants can help prevent further liquid penetration.
- Grading: Correcting drainage issues around your home by improving the slope of the land can reduce water buildup and foundation damage.
It's crucial to consult a qualified foundation professional to properly diagnose the issue and recommend the most appropriate repair plan.
